Amidst talks of slowdown in realty market, a Nagpur-based company- M/s Neerja Realtors Private Limited has decided to come out with a Special Township project on Wardha Road in the vicinity of International Cricket Stadium of VCA.

The Special Township is coming up on 91.54 hectares land of Mouza Jamtha and Sondapar village of Hingana Tehsil of Nagpur district. In Mouza Sondapar survey numbers 23 to 39 and 53, 58, 60 and 61 have been included in the notification while in Mouza Jamtha survey numbers 259, 260, 261, 264, 265, 266, 267 and 280 have been shown as part of the Special Township.

This is the second Special Township approved in Nagpur district by the Urban Development Department (UDD) of Maharashtra Government. The first Special Township was proposed by M/s Luxora Housing at Mouza Pimpla after the Government came out with a slew of incentives for promoters of special integrated township projects. Under the special township scheme mooted by Urban Development Department on February 17, 2006, any integrated township coming up on area admeasuring more than 100 acre will get substantial exemption from stamp duty, discount on land cess and exemption from securing Non Agricultural permission. Apart from stipulation to leave 30 per cent open space for amenities like garden, ground and other common facilities, the special township promoter is entitled to get single window clearance for entire project without hassle. The scheme was mooted to boost integrated townships on city outskirts and several companies had shown interest, but in the aftermath of global meltdown, very few projects actually materialised.

M/s Neerja Realtors Private Limited had submitted copies of agreement to sale and 7/12 extracts of land admeasuring 91.54 hectare and Irrigation Department, Forest Department and Archaeological Department have given their consent for the project. Director of Town Planning too scrutinised the proposal and found it in accordance with the Development Control Rules for special townships. Therefore, the UDD has granted location clearance to Special Township mooted by M/s Neerja Realtors Private Limited under Section 18 (3) of the Maharashtra Regional and Town Planning Act, 1966. The UDD has imposed certain conditions like getting certified approach from Public Works Department as the existing approach road to the proposed project is proposed from 60 mt wide Express Way/Ring Road. Before issuing Letter of Intent, the promoter has been directed to get environmental impact assessment from Union Environment Ministry. The approach road width should not be less than 18 mt and developer has been directed to provide approach road for lands not included in the location clearance but are in the middle of the said Township project. In order to keep the land under Special Township integrate, the bridge connecting land bearing of Mouza Jamtha and Mouza Sondapar should be constructed as per Irrigation Department guidelines.
